WS-400 is a device that connects to any of MERA-400 debug interfaces to display internal CPU and AWP states. You can see it in action here
After powering the device on, user selects the debug interface which WS-400 is connected to with SELECT button. Available connections are:
- CPU: P-X (l), P-M (r), P-P (r), P-R (r), P-A (l),
- AWP: FPA (l) FPA (r), FPM (l), FPM (r), FPS (l).
Connector location (either left or right) is denoted in parentheses. Selection is confirmed with OK button and WS-400 immediately starts displaying active signals. If all active signals don't fit on the screen, right pointing arrow appears on the bottom right. SELECT button can then be used to switch to next portion of active signals.
User can also switch to raw display mode at any time with OK button. In this mode SELECT button allows switching between 16-bit portions of the interface view.
Device can also be installed on the interface rotated 180 degrees in Z axis. This requires translation of signal, which is achieved by powering on or resetting the device with button OK pressed.
